Joshua Kimball 1719–1734 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 27 SEP 1719

Birth Location: Amesbury, Essex, Massachusetts, USA

Death Date: 5 AUG 1734

Death Location: Amesbury, Essex, Massachusetts, USA

Father: Joseph Kimball

Mother: Bethia Shepard

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

Joshua Kimball was born in 1719 in Amesbury, Essex, Massachusetts, USA, the child of Joseph Kimball And Bethia Shepard. Joshua Kimball passed away in 1734 in Amesbury, Essex, Massachusetts, USA.
